老铺黄金(06181):四问四答核心分歧,冉冉升起的中国奢侈品牌典范
Xinda Securities· 2026-01-20 09:42
Investment Rating - The investment rating for the company is "Buy" [2][9]. Core Viewpoints - The report emphasizes that the company, Laopu Gold, has established itself as a high-end brand in traditional Chinese gold, with strong competitive barriers and a focus on high-end positioning. The company is expected to benefit from the rising trend of gold prices and the growing domestic high-end consumption market, leading to further expansion and profitability [5][14]. Summary by Relevant Sections Target Market - Laopu Gold aims to create a world-leading gold brand that embodies cultural heritage and international competitiveness. The brand focuses on high-end gold products, with a growing awareness among consumers regarding gold's value, driven by rising gold prices and product upgrades [5][15]. Brand Building Path - The brand-building strategy of Laopu Gold focuses on two main aspects: establishing a brand image significantly above competitors and amplifying brand presence with minimal channel scale. The company has made progress in cultural empowerment and craftsmanship but faces challenges in talent acquisition and competing with established international luxury brands [6][16]. Domestic Market Growth Potential - The company's growth is driven by an expanding customer base, with significant room for increasing the penetration of high-net-worth members and expanding its store presence. There are potential locations for over 56 new stores in shopping centers, primarily in second-tier cities and regions like Hong Kong and Macau [7][17]. Overseas Market Prospects - The report analyzes the overseas market potential, identifying East Asia, South Asia, and the Middle East as mature markets for gold consumption. Southeast Asia is seen as a high-potential market, while the U.S. and Europe are less mature in gold consumption. The company can leverage its brand strategy in these regions, but must adapt to local cultural and aesthetic values [8][18]. Financial Forecast - The projected net profits for Laopu Gold from 2025 to 2027 are estimated at 46.9 billion, 68.9 billion, and 89.5 billion yuan, respectively, with corresponding P/E ratios of 23.5X, 16.0X, and 12.3X. The company is expected to enjoy a valuation premium due to its unique brand positioning and growth potential [9][10].

外媒关注2026开年中国消费市场新趋势——中国消费迎来“开门红”(国际论道)
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2026-01-12 14:51
Core Insights - The Chinese consumer market is experiencing a significant transformation, shifting from quantity to quality, driven by increased consumer confidence and innovative policies [6][9][10]. Consumer Activity - During the New Year holiday, 142 million domestic trips were made in China, with total spending reaching 84.789 billion yuan, indicating a robust recovery in consumer activity [6][14]. - Hainan's duty-free sales on January 1 reached 251 million yuan, a year-on-year increase of 93.8%, showcasing the growing appeal of domestic tourism and shopping [7][14]. Market Trends - The rise of "China Shopping" alongside "China Travel" reflects a shift in consumer preferences, with tourists increasingly purchasing high-tech products and cultural items rather than traditional souvenirs [7][8]. - The Z-generation in China is gravitating towards new domestic products and services that blend tradition with modern technology, enhancing the appeal of local brands [7][8]. Policy Support - The Chinese government is implementing a series of policies aimed at stimulating consumption, including financial incentives and support for green technology products [9][10]. - The Central Economic Work Conference emphasized the continuation of proactive fiscal policies in 2026 to maintain high growth rates, focusing on boosting consumer spending and investment [9][10]. Economic Resilience - China's consumer market is not only recovering but also reflecting structural optimization and enhanced internal dynamics, contributing to economic resilience [11][19]. - The retail sales of consumer goods increased by 4% year-on-year in the first eleven months of 2025, indicating a steady release of consumer demand [11][19].
